The Amish Newcomer

The Amish Newcomer by Patrice Lewis, published by Harlequin Enterprises ULC on August 25, 2020, is a large print edition comprising 368 pages. This contemporary romance follows Leah Porte, a television journalist who finds herself in witness protection among the Amish after witnessing a murder. As she navigates her new surroundings, Leah discovers a sense of belonging within the close-knit community and develops a connection with Amish bachelor Isaac Sommer, leading her to question her life choices.
Readers will find a narrative that explores the contrasts between Leah’s Englisch background and the Amish way of life. The story delves into themes of identity, community, and love, as Leah grapples with the decision to embrace a new path or return to her former life. With elements of clean and wholesome romance, this book presents a unique perspective on the challenges of adapting to a different culture while seeking personal fulfillment.
Official synopsis Publisher
Can an Englisch city girl ever become one of the Plain People?
She needed a safe place to hide.
Instead she found a place to call home…
Television journalist Leah Porte never imagined her career would end with her witnessing a murder. Now she’s temporarily living among the Amish in witness protection. Instead of feeling alone and adrift, Leah is warmly welcomed by the close-knit community–and Amish bachelor Isaac Sommer. But caught between two very different worlds, choosing love would mean leaving her Englisch life behind forever…
